Love is All About “We”: We Do!

March 23rd, 2009 @ 4:04 pm by Mrs. Cupcake

All photos below by The Wiebners unless otherwise noted. We purchased a disc of all unedited images from our wedding day, so some post-processing has been done by me for the purpose of sharing the photos with you. Click on any photo to enlarge.

Although we spent months planning “the party”, we all know that what truly matters on the wedding day is the ceremony. It felt so surreal to hear the organ playing as my bridesmaids walked down the aisle and I made my way to the door of the sanctuary, arms linked with my parents’ — my mom to my left and my dad to my right.


In the background of the above photo, standing beyond the church coordinator, you can see four people. The two women on the left — Tara and Christine — are actually the ladies responsible for introducing Mr. Cupcake and me! They were the hosts of the famed Halloween party where we met five years earlier. Tara and Christine made it to the church with their boyfriends just as the bridesmaids were starting to walk down the aisle, so they weren’t allowed inside yet… but it was actually very apropos and fun seeing them just before my walk down the aisle. After all, without them, the day might have never happened!

As I made my way to the door, I was reminded of the advice of many bees before me: take a deep breath, be aware of the moment, and don’t bolt down the aisle! I reminded myself to take my time, look at the faces of the loved ones around me, and, most importantly, check out my future (and extremely good-looking) hubby awaiting me at the end of the aisle. Kendra, the church coordinator, fixed my train as I got in my place, and I took those few seconds to look into the sanctuary and soak in the reality of what was happening. It was an incredible feeling.

Our ceremony was performed by both the Pastor of the church we were being married in (far left) and the Pastor who had baptized Mr. Cupcake as a baby (and even married his parents!!). We were honored to have them both there; Mr. C’s childhood Pastor made the trip from Central Pennsylvania to be there that day and he performed the Homily.








When Pastor Bill asked, “who gives this woman to be married?” my parents said, in unison, “She gives herself freely with our love and support.” I loved that special touch! (Something I picked up from an episode of Brothers & Sisters, no less. :) )

Then came time for the “hand-off”. I kissed my parents farewell as Mr. Cupcake took me by the hand.



Look how cute Mr. C’s grandmother is, smiling behind my dad!


Mr. Cupcake’s cousin, Elliot, gave a reading from the bible, and our friend, Amy, gave a reading by Victor Hugo. (It was the same reading that I read at my mom’s wedding back in February of 2008.) Amy graciously stepped in as a reader at the last minute when one of my cousins couldn’t make it to our wedding.


Pastor Tim (Mr. C’s childhood Pastor) gave the Homily and spoke about valuing each other and putting each other first. It was short and sweet, but meaningful nonetheless.


{ photo by Mr. Cupcake’s cousin, Evan }

After the Homily, we stepped up to the altar for the Marriage Promise. (That’s when we said, “I do!”)

It made my groom a little weepy, so I wiped away a tear for him.


Next, my oldest friend, Jill, who happens to have an incredibly amazing voice, sang “Feels Like Home” by Paul Newman. (You may know the version by Chantal Kreviazuk.) You can hear how amazing she sounded (and see Mr. Cupcake and I share a tissue and make our guests giggle) if you go here.
